풀이를 구체화하는 능력이 너무 부족하다.....
1 - 수열연산
투 포인터로 가장자리부터 깎아주면 된다.
2 - 반 협동게임
각 수 별로 가장자리부터 깎아서 순서쌍들을 다 모으자. 이를 정렬하고 왼쪽부터 보면 된다. 배열 크기를 잘못 잡아서 6번이나 제출을 날렸다. 이거때문에 멘탈이 흔들렸다.
3 - ABC
dp[x][c][k] = x번 정점에서 알파벳이 c이고 k번 스킵했을 때의 최대 길이로 정의했지만, 여기서 사이클 찾기랑 막 뇌절하면서 그대로 침수.. k=0인 경우만 긁었다.
4 - 직사각형
1x1 사각형에서 NxN까지 늘리려면, 어자피 2N-1번만 늘리면 된다. O(N^3)에 가능하다.
근데 이를 깨닫지 못했다. 어떤 수 x와 y에 대해, y - x + 1와 x~y의 수들을 모두 포함하는 최소 직사각형의 넓이가 같은지 확인하며 ans를 갱신해가는 O(N^4) 풀이로 긁었다.
너무 멍청하다.
'대회' 카테고리의 다른 글
2022 Sogang Programming Contest (Master) 후기 (8) | 2022.11.30 |
---|---|
UCPC 2022 본선 후기? (0) | 2022.07.23 |
scpc 2022 1차 예선 (2) | 2022.07.17 |
UCPC 2022 예선 준비와 대회 후기 (0) | 2022.07.02 |
2022 청정수컵 새내기 Round 간단한 풀이 + 후기 (2) | 2022.05.15 |